            NOTES FOR CONTRIBUTORS

            ReOrient will publish original articles in English of between 6,000 and 8,000 words (including bibliography). Submissions must not have been published or be under consideration elsewhere. All articles are submitted to blind peer reviewing by at least two referees. Final decisions on publication remain with the Editorial Board.
